Alternator Voltage At Idle . This range is crucial for maintaining the battery’s charge and ensuring the smooth operation of all electrical components in your vehicle. At idle, an alternator should output 13.8 to 14.2 volts to effectively charge the battery and power the vehicle’s electrical system.
